What this means

Status 686 means your mark is published in the USPTO Official Gazette and in the 30-day opposition period. If no opposition is filed, prosecution typically continues toward registration or a Notice of Allowance. Monitor the opposition window. After it closes, watch for Notice of Allowance (intent-to-use) or registration (use-based).

Dec 6, 2025CNRTNON-FINAL ACTION WRITTENA non-final Office Action means the USPTO examining attorney has raised at least one issue with your trademark application but has not made a final decision. You usually have three months to respond with arguments, amendments, or evidence. Missing the deadline can abandon the application.
